Statute of limitations for filing a case in New York City

The statute of limitations for filing a lawsuit based on an accident in New york city varies according to the type of lawsuit. Personal injury lawsuits have three years of limitation and a case that involves the wrongful death of a person has two years. However, the statute of limitations isn't always in effect at the time of the accident.

To bring a lawsuit against an accident that occurred in New York City, you must notify the municipality of your intention to file a lawsuit within 90 days after the incident. This is called the Notice of Claim deadline. If you or the other party was in a mental state of instability at the time of the accident, the deadline may be extended.

There are exceptions to the statute of limitations and lawyers should be consulted immediately after an accident. Personal injury claims are subject to a three-year statute of limitations. However, it could be shorter or longer depending upon the facts and the parties involved. If you or a loved one was killed in a vehicle accident the statute of limitations is two years. However, this limit is generally not as stringent in the case of the lawsuit for wrongful death. For these reasons, it is recommended that you contact a New York personal injury attorney immediately following the accident. This will ensure that you have the right information and help protect your rights.

The time-limit for filing a lawsuit is more severe if the defendant is a government agency. It is also possible to file a motion to dismiss your lawsuit before the time limit expires. It is important to speak with an attorney immediately so that they can gather evidence before it gets lost.

In New York City, the statute of limitations for personal injury claims generally begins to run on the date that the plaintiff finds out that the injury occurred. However, in certain instances, the statute of limitations may be extended, as long as the injury is not evident.
